  • Erwin Schrödinger's What is Life? published 60 years ago, influenced much of the development of molecular biology. In this new book Christian De Duve, Nobel Laureate and pioneer of modern cell biology, presents a contemporary response to this classic, providing a sophisticated consideration of the key steps or bottlenecks that constrain the origins and evolution of life. De Duve surveys the entire history of life, including insights into the conditions that may have led to its emergence. He uses as landmarks the many remarkable singularities along the way, such as the single ancestry of all living beings, the universal genetic code, and the monophyletic origin of eukaryotes. The book offers a brief guided tour of biochemistry and phylogeny, from the basic molecular building blocks to the origin of humans. Each successive singularity is introduced in a sequence paralleling the hypothetical development of features and conditions on the primitive earth, explaining how and why each transition to greater complexity occurred.

    • Author won the Nobel Prize in physiology or medicine, and is one of the pioneers of cell biology
    • The book lays out, for a scientifically sophisticated readership, a vision and perspective on the successive constraining events that have determined the course of life's evolution on earth, as well as de Duve's views on how life may have originated

  • Table of Contents

    1. Building blocks
    2. Homochirality
    3. Protometabolism
    4. ATP
    5. Electrons and protons
    6. Thioesters
    7. RNA
    8. Proteins
    9. DNA
    10. Membranes
    11. Protonmotive force
    12. Protometabolism revisited
    13. The LUCA
    14. The first fork
    15. Eukaryotes
    16. Oxygen
    17. Endosymbionts
    18. Multicellular organisms
    19. Homo
    20. Evolution revisited.
